Final
| Final: Best of 17 frames. Referee: Eirian Williams. Waterfront Hall, Belfast, Northern Ireland, 31 August 2008. |
||
| Dave Harold England |
3 – 9 | Ronnie O'Sullivan England |
| Afternoon 63–14 44–68 (68) 17–127 (103) 0–84 (84) 44–87 13–84 60–76 (76) Evening 76–41 19–73 (64) 54–61 88–0 (81) 22–80 (50) |
||
| 81 | Highest break | 103 |
| 0 | Century breaks | 1 |
| 1 | 50+ breaks | 6 |
